What caused the decrease in the global human population in 1400?

Respuesta :

umerpharmacist97
umerpharmacist97 umerpharmacist97
  • 25-12-2019

Answer:

Pandemic plague

Explanation:

The Black death or the Great Plague occured during 1347 to 1351 in Eurasia causing death of almost 75 million to 200 million people. The cause of this plague was identified a bacterium known as Yersinia pestis . This plague outbreak was first major European plague pandemic and it killed almost 30% to 60% population of the Europe.
